Dyed In Grey began in NYC during the fall of 2009 when guitarist Adam Edgemont met guitarist Peter Luetzeler. Proving how small the world can be; Edgemont, a local Brooklyn musician, and Luetzeler, a German musician living in NYC, crossed each other’s paths on the infamous Craigslist musician’s classified. Two guitarists from worlds away, sharing a mindset to bring the metal world an original and intelligent fusion of technical genres, had come together by a chance of fates in the world's most famed city.

From the beginning, both Edgemont & Luetzeler immediately recognized their likeminded approach and similar tastes in regards to technical progressive metal and after just one jam session, Dyed in Grey was born. The two began to write intensively over the coming months and thus spawned a collection of beautifully melodic and devastatingly heavy progressive masterpieces. Shortly thereafter, they enlisted the services of studio drummer Travis Orbin (Darkest Hour, Periphery, SEA, and Of Legends) who added his own unique touch of rhythmic technicality and effortless grooves to the tracks.

In search to find the voice that could stand up next to this demanding sound the duo met Brooklyn vocalist Mark Wellington. With distinctive power and versatile range, Wellington added a lyrical brilliance to the splendor of Dyed in Grey's musical tapestry. The three piece would soon find their low-range counterpart in the intelligent fingerings of bassist Paul Loew; having been a veteran of the NY metal scene and avid fan of all things prog, Paul had no trouble settling in amongst his new band mates.

Dyed in Grey released their debut album entitled "The Abandoned Part" in May of 2013, a well received and exciting first release to begin DiG's legacy. The release marked Dyed in Grey’s true birth to the mainstream audience and was followed by an explosive increase in internet notoriety, album reviews, and social media interest. Most recently, the group rounded out the lineup with the addition of Shawn Crowder on drums, an accomplished percussionist and Berklee College of Music graduate. Shawn's roots in jazz fusion and complementary skills in metal chops have seamlessly combined with the group and foreshadowed the continued caliber DiG brings to the prog table.
